spec-driven-development

spec-driven-development is a skill for Claude Code, Codex from pimenov/codex-first-skills-pack. It costs 101 tokens per session (1,906 once invoked), scanned A, original, no licence file.

A development method that defines the work contract before planning or coding, including goals, users, scope, assumptions, acceptance criteria, and verification. Acceptance criteria are the conditions that must be met for the work to count as complete.

In plain words
What is it for?
Use it when creating or changing features, workflows, APIs, integrations, migrations, user-facing behavior, or team handoffs.
Why use it?
It reduces unclear requirements and gives implementation and review a shared definition of done.
